A multidisciplinary team of experts from hi! Real Estate will participate in the “Guada Norte Day” ideas lab

During the afternoon of 11th May 2023, there will be a 1-day event aimed at all the public of Guadalajara in which the speakers will delve into the different facets of the process of creating the Guada Norte housing development, chosen for its characteristics and location.

Miguel Solano, an architect, will describe how the building was designed, its dialog with the surroundings and the environmental conditions, in the search for solutions that combine pragmatism and beauty. The trajectory of the firm Solano & Catalán stands out for its commitment to honest and elegant architecture. Understanding the thoughts and worldview of the team of architects adds value to the experience of a space.

Estrella Gómez, Head of the Purchasing Department of the construction company hi! Obras y Servicios, will emphasize sustainability as the spirit that underpins decisions to purchase materials and services during the construction process. As a result, “Energy Rating A”, totally efficient homes with almost zero energy consumption are created. Estrella will explain how a construction site is a choral work that works with organization and rigor.

Another important innovation that will be discussed in the ideas lab will be the customization of the real estate product. Sandra Reyes, Head of the Design Department, has extensive experience to allow each person to express their particular way of seeing life in the finishes and materials of their homes. She will showcase the creative process of fitting customer ideas into digitized construction processes, something that hi! Real Estate offers under the name “Turn your House into a Home”.

“Guada Norte Day” aims to bring together all the aspects of the creation of a home until its acquisition by the client. Guillermo del Olmo, responsible for the Loan area in the Financial Department, will be the one who will address in a transparent way and for the sake of simplification, the process that culminates with the bank financing of a home. He will also delve into the indicators that support the future trend in the housing market based on the current economic situation in general in Spain and in particular in Guadalajara. He will demonstrate with data that buying new construction, as of today, is a unique opportunity, since it is an increasingly scarce commodity in a country that demands more than 200,000 homes per year and has the capacity to produce only 110,000.

Susana Boyano, Director of the Marketing Department and Isabel de las Heras, Sales Representative for Guadalajara of hi! Real Estate will explain how only through transparent transmission of clear and relevant messages to the customers and by accompanying them in the purchase process, a satisfactory outcome can be achieved for all, with mutual trust and ethics as values on the rise.

Montserrat Cercadillo, Director of the company’s Real Estate Division, is responsible for ensuring that all of the above ideas are coordinated with fluid communication through the efficient use of technology with mobile applications and many other customized tools, but without forgetting the human touch with the sensitivity that it implies.
